Media Mogul (HTML5 Audio/Video)

Overview

Media Mogul serves to be a front end HTML 5 media feature package. Allowing you to get up and running with audio, video and itunes podcasting with click or two.

Features

  • HTML 5 audio and video content types with player using MediaFront
  • Featured video player banner with playlist
  • Multiple reusable layouts with media players: large grid, small grid, featured banner and player 2 player.
  • HTML 5 video/audio podcast content type/player with iTunes compatible feed using Views RSS: iTunes Elements
  • Ability to use local, YouTube, Vimeo and external files in the same player/playlists
  • Fivestar rating system using Fivestar
  • Personal favorites playlists using Flag
  • Full responsive layouts and media players
  • Dynamic Flash fallback for non-standard media and older browsers.

Note: This module has absolutely nothing to do with the backend management, transcoding and converting of your media files.

JW Player captions

Description

JW Player Captions adds captions support into the JW Player drupal module, using the official JW Player captions plugin.
It uses the JW Player drupal module plugin API.

This plugin can be enabled and configured in the JW player preset configuration.

This version supports :
- one or several subtitle files (SRT or XML).
- labels definition in case of several subtitle files are specified
- captions styling using color, font-family, font-size, font-style, font-weight, textDecoration attributes.

Dependencies

You first have to patch your jw_player drupal module in order to add config_update plugin function support.

This patch is here : http://drupal.org/files/jw_player.module.patch

How does it work ?
For every JW Player preset, you can activate JW Player captions plugin. Then, you have to select a field for subtitle files (which can be a 'file' field or a 'link' field). You can also select a field for labels (which can be a 'file' field, a 'text' field or a 'taxonomy term' field). If you select a 'file' field, the filename without extension is used as label.
